Wheat germ is a nutritious gem that often gets overlooked. Being the embryonic part of the wheat kernel, it’s packed with proteins, fiber, vitamins, and minerals, making it a fantastic addition to your diet. Here are ten easy and delightful recipes that will help you incorporate wheat germ into your everyday meals.

  1. Fruity Wheat Germ Smoothie

Kickstart your day with a fruity wheat germ smoothie that’s both nutritious and delicious. Blend a cup of your favorite fruits – say, strawberries and bananas – with a tablespoon of wheat germ, a cup of almond milk, and a dollop of Greek yogurt. The result is a creamy, fiber-rich smoothie that will keep you full until lunch.

  1. Wheat Germ Pancakes

Add a healthful twist to your breakfast pancakes. Substitute a quarter of the flour in your pancake recipe with wheat germ for a nuttier flavor and a nutrition boost. Serve your pancakes with fresh berries and a drizzle of maple syrup for a hearty breakfast treat.

  1. Wheat Germ Oatmeal

Transform your morning oatmeal into a power-packed meal by stirring in a couple of tablespoons of wheat germ during the cooking process. Top with some sliced almonds, fresh fruits, and a dash of honey. It’s a warm, comforting breakfast that’s full of protein and fiber.

  1. Wheat Germ Salad Sprinkle

Sprinkle wheat germ over your favorite salad for a subtle crunch and a health kick. Whether it’s a classic Caesar salad or a vibrant mix of roasted vegetables, a tablespoon or two of wheat germ will add a nutritious touch to your greens.

  1. Crispy Wheat Germ Chicken

Give your chicken dinner a healthy makeover. Mix wheat germ with breadcrumbs and use this to coat your chicken before baking. The result is a crispy, golden exterior and a moist, flavorful interior.

  1. Wheat Germ Banana Bread

Indulge your sweet tooth in a healthy way with wheat germ banana bread. Replace half the flour in your usual recipe with wheat germ, and you’ll get a loaf that’s dense, moist, and packed with nutrients.

  1. Wheat Germ Turkey Meatballs

Upgrade your traditional meatballs by adding wheat germ to the mix. It not only adds nutritional value but also acts as an excellent binder, making your meatballs more succulent. Pair it with your favorite pasta and sauce for a satisfying meal.

  1. Wheat Germ Energy Bars

Create homemade energy bars with wheat germ as one of the key ingredients. Combine oats, dried fruit, honey, and wheat germ. Press the mixture into a pan, chill until firm, and cut into bars. These are great for a quick snack or an on-the-go breakfast.

  1. Wheat Germ Cookies

Baking cookies? Swap a part of the flour with wheat germ. Whether you’re making chocolate chip or oatmeal cookies, this simple swap can up the nutritional content without compromising the taste or texture.

  1. Wheat Germ Yogurt Parfait

Build a delicious, nutritious parfait by layering Greek yogurt, fresh fruits, honey, and wheat germ in a glass. It makes for a delightful breakfast or a light dessert that is packed with protein, probiotics, vitamins, and minerals.
